          Hursty, do you have any experience with Daedalus? Does it normally take hours on end to sync with the cardano blockchain when trying to look at your Stake details? the software has been running for about 3 hours now and it’s at 83% (starts syncing around 80%)

            LT42 yes that is normal behaviour because it’s essentially a full Cardano node you are spinning up. It takes time as it’s downloading the whole blockchain since the genesis block.

            If I was you I’d use a lightweight wallet like Eternl, much less hassle.
